Ground Turkey Recipe (Korean-Style)

Ground Turkey Easy Recipe; If you love recipes with ground turkey, this one is for you! It’s a Korean-style ground turkey for weekdays dinner or lunch, even in a lunchbox.

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Course Dinner, Main dish
Cuisine American, Korean
Servings 4
Calories 230 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 1/4 cup soy sauce
  • 2 tsp cornstarch
  • 1/2 tbsp brown sugar packed
  • 1/2 tsp red chili flakes or to taste
  • 2 tbsp sesame oil
  • 2 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 tbsp fresh ginger grated
  • 15 oz / 450g ground turkey
  • 6 tbsp chives chopped
  • 2 tbsp sesame seeds

Instructions
 

  • 1 – In a small bowl combine soy sauce, cornstarch, brown sugar, and chili flakes. Mix until cornstarch is dissolved, set aside.
  • 2 - Drizzle a large skillet with sesame oil, stir in garlic and ginger and wait until fragrant. Add ground turkey and mix in order to break it into small chunks. Fry until ground turkey loses its raw red color.
  • 3 – Stir in soy sauce mixture and keep over high heat for 2 more minutes, until the sauce turns golden brown and fragrant (add 1 tbsp water if the sauce is too thick). Add chives (keep some for garnishing) and turn off the heat. 
  • 4 – Sprinkle with sesame seeds and garnish with chopped chives. Serve with rice and vegetables.

Notes

Perfect to serve with plain white or brown rice and vegetables.
